Corvette Racing Posts Fastest Lap Time During Le Mans Practice

With the 2012 Detroit Belle Isle Grand Prix in the books, GM Racing fans now turn their attention to this weekend’s 24 Hours of Le Mans, and the Corvette Racing team. The latest news from France tells us that things are going well, at least for the No. 74 Compuware Corvette C6.R. Drivers Oliver Gavin, Tommy Milner and Richard Westbrook, who paced the C6.R to the top of the board with a time of 3:58.971, or more than a half second quicker than the pace from last year.

The No. 73 Compuware Corvette C6.R covered the 8.5-mile circuit in 4:00.062, was the fourth fastest time in the production-based class before Jordan Taylor careened into a tire wall. But the team assures us that come race time, things will be okay.
